Curious, is the jvm configurable on startup? Is it unstable on Java 11?
The Hadoop requirement is to compile Hadoop on Java 8, but it should theoretically run fine on Java 11. Unsurprised if that isn't true.
We can revert, but I really was hoping to start leveraging Java 11 without introducing yet another concurrent version.

it's possible to override but it's just not the default out of the box on AWS EMR and I would imagine there could be some breaking assumptions that would be a huge pain to deal with.
Java 8 is the default Java Virtual Machine (JVM) for cluster instances created using Amazon EMR release version 5.0.0 or later.
https://docs.aws.amazon.com/emr/latest/ReleaseGuide/configuring-java8.html
I have have no doubt that hadoop itself works fine on java11. If it's a dealbreaker that's fine just would be more convenient in a managed runtime.
